Blue Dragon Volleyball 2nd place at State!

            This last Thursday through Saturday, the Garretson Lady Dragons hit the road and headed to Rapid City for the SD State Class A Volleyball Tournament. The team faced off against Elkton-Lake Benton, Dakota Valley, and Sioux Falls Christian in their bid for state champion. While they prevailed against Elkton-Lake Benton and Dakota Valley, Sioux Falls Christian took the win in the championship round, leaving the Dragons with the runner-up title.

            The trip to the state tournament was the first since 1997, and only the second in school history. In their prior bid at State the team was unable to pull off any wins. This makes the runner-up title an enormous accomplishment.

            The 2021 season for the Dragons was solid, with a record-breaking overall win-loss score of 29-2. They were the Class A Region 3 overall champions, and in the SoDak 16 tournament they took down the Redfield Pheasants in three sets.

            In 2020, the Dragons were shut down in the region playoffs after a tense 5-set game with Baltic, ending their season with 18 wins and 5 losses. In 2019 they lost to Madison in the SoDak 16, which up to that point was the best the team had done since 1997.

            Leading the team were Head Coach Dennis Northrup, who also brought Hill City and Aberdeen to state tournaments under his tutelage, and Assistant Coaches Kelsey Buchholz and Lauren Stoterau. Northrup's first year with Garretson was in 2019.

            The game against the Elkton-Lake Benton Lady Elks on Thursday, Nov 18 started off rocky, with the Dragons losing the first two sets 23-25 and 18-25. The Dragons turned it around during the third set and taught the Elks that they weren't done yet, hitting back with a 25-15. The team then used that momentum to propel themselves to the finish line in set four with a score of 25-20. In the fifth set, Garretson showed the Elks why they'd only had one loss so far this season and trounced the opposing team 15-5.

            The Lady Elks would go on to win the consolation championship by defeating Hamlin and Hill City.

            The Dragons then had a little less than 24 hours to rest and recuperate, and took on their next opponent, Dakota Valley. This team was polled as the number two favorite to win after Sioux Falls Christian. The Lady Dragons didn't allow that to set them back, winning the second and fourth sets 25-19 and 25-17. Dakota Valley attempted to overcome the feisty team, making the Dragons eat the first and third sets 21-25 and 19-25. Garretson didn't back down in the fifth set and came from behind, then pulled ahead and won 15-12.

            Dakota Valley ultimately took 3rd in the tournament after winning against Wagner.

            Saturday evening was the third and final game, with the State Championship on the line. Garretson was up against the Sioux Falls Christian Chargers, a powerhouse team that has won the championship for the past five years in a row.

            Despite the challenge, Garretson didn't let the Chargers steamroll them. The Dragons were ecstatic at making it this far, breaking several school records and going down in GHS history. They played their hearts out and made several good plays, at times pulling ahead. The SFC ball was described as a bullet, and the front defensive wall was made up of athletes 6 feet tall or taller.

            Garretson stopped many of those bullets and served them back, putting on a solid defense. However, they were unable to overcome the lack of openings the Chargers left, and the Dragons lost 15-25 all three sets.

            This left Garretson with the State A Runner Up title, a huge accomplishment for a team that hadn't had too many solid wins until three years ago, when Coach Northrup took the reins.

            "I want to apologize for not making it to State our first year," said Coach Northrup, during a welcome home rally held on Sunday. "[In 2019] I saw there was more talent here than in all of Aberdeen Central. There was just too much history to overcome." He noted that the mental game is 50% of the play, and if you walk into a room truly believing you're going to win, it intimidates the other team.

            "One word to describe these girls is genuine," said Asst Coach Buchholz. "They give the best of themselves on the court and in the classroom.

            "I think the coaches knew there was something special about this team this last summer already. There's just something there. I'm proud of what you girls have accomplished and how you've grown this past year."
